The effect of heat damaged feed on pigs

Many of the feed ingredients that are used in formulating diets for pigs have gone through heating or drying to make the ingredient stable for conservation. However, every time heat is applied to a feed ingredient, there is a risk that the ingredient can be overheated, which will result in the Maillard reaction that induces heat damage to the ingredient.
